Postal code 93040 is used by homes and businesses in and around Piru, California, and covers 187.8 square kilometers. There are no significant geographical USDA loan restrictions within this area.

Here are a couple of true facts about Piru, California:
1. Piru was founded in 1887, and its name comes from a Native American word meaning "shining mountain".
2. Piru is located in the Santa Clara River Valley, and it is surrounded by beautiful mountains and farmland. It is a small, close-knit community with a population of around 2,000 people.
